Allity is now part of the Bolton Clarke Group, one of Australia’s largest independent, not-for-profit providers of home care, retirement living and residential aged care, operating nationally and internationally. Bolton Clarke Residential group now has 88 Aged Care Homes across QLD, NSW, VIC, SA & WA, with the inclusion of the Allity, McKenzie & Acacia Living Group.
Welcome to Gosling Creek Aged Care
Located in Orange NSW close to the region’s health precinct and just 4km from the town centre, Gosling Creek is in a class of its own, positioned on a spacious 3.5 hectares of land with sweeping views, spacious surrounds, and a complete wrap-around veranda. Inspired by the traditional ‘Australian country homestead’, Gosling Creek is country living at its best offering all levels of permanent, respite and palliative care in single and couple’s rooms, all with ensuite.
